About B.E Biomedical Engineering

The B.E Biomedical Engineering program at SKR Engineering College is a 4-year undergraduate degree that integrates engineering, biology, and healthcare technologies.

The course focuses on designing, developing, and maintaining medical equipment and systems that improve patient care and healthcare services.

Core Areas Covered:
  • Human Anatomy and Physiology
  • Biomedical Instrumentation
  • Medical Imaging Systems
  • Biomaterials and Tissue Engineering
  • Bio-signal Processing
  • Rehabilitation Engineering
  • Hospital Engineering

The curriculum is designed to ensure students gain both technical expertise and medical knowledge.

What You Will Learn (Detailed Curriculum Insight)

The Biomedical Engineering program is structured to provide a balanced combination of engineering fundamentals and medical sciences.

First Year: Foundation Building

Students begin with the basics of engineering and science:

  • Engineering Mathematics
  • Engineering Physics
  • Basic Electronics
  • Introduction to Biology
Second Year: Core Biomedical Concepts

Students gain deeper understanding of biomedical subjects:

  • Human Anatomy and Physiology
  • Electronic Circuits
  • Biomedical Instrumentation
  • Signals and Systems
Third Year: Advanced Medical Technologies

Focus shifts to healthcare technologies:

  • Medical Imaging Systems
  • Bio-signal Processing
  • Biomaterials
  • Diagnostic Equipment
Final Year: Industry Readiness

Students prepare for real-world applications:

  • Major Projects
  • Hospital Training
  • Internship Programs
  • Real-time problem solving

This structured approach ensures students are industry-ready.

Admission Process (Anna University – TNEA Counselling)

Admission to B.E Biomedical Engineering is based on:

  • Tamil Nadu Engineering Admissions (TNEA Counselling)
  • 12th marks (Physics, Chemistry, Mathematics)

Management Quota Admission

In addition to TNEA counselling, admissions are available under management quota.

Eligibility
  • 12th with PCM
  • Minimum qualifying marks
Process
  • Application submission
  • Document verification
  • Admission confirmation

Seats are limited and allotted based on eligibility.
